The name Caeté is derived from the local term for some Marantaceae, in particular Stromanthe and Thalia.
Location of Caeté within Minas Gerais

Caeté is a Brazilian municipality located in the state of Minas Gerais. The city belongs to the mesoregion Metropolitana de Belo Horizonte and to the microregion of Belo Horizonte.
